Introduction

Disc herniation, also known as a slipped or ruptured disc, occurs when the soft inner nucleus of an intervertebral disc protrudes through the outer fibrous layer. Understanding the causes of disc herniation is essential for prevention, early intervention, and effective treatment. While aging and degeneration are common contributors, multiple factors, including lifestyle, injuries, and genetics, can increase the risk of developing this spinal condition.

Causes of Disc Herniation

  1. Age-Related Degeneration :- One of the most common causes of disc herniation is age-related wear and tear.
  • Intervertebral discs lose water content over time, becoming less flexible and more prone to tears.
  • The outer fibrous layer (annulus fibrosus) weakens, increasing the likelihood of herniation.
  • Degeneration can lead to reduced disc height and compromised shock absorption.
  • Even minor movements may cause disc protrusion in older adults.

Aging makes the spine more vulnerable, making preventive care and early evaluation important.

  1. Traumatic Injuries :- Sudden trauma or accidents can directly cause disc herniation
  • Motor vehicle accidents or falls can exert extreme force on the spine.
  • Heavy lifting or sudden twisting can tear the annulus fibrosus.
  • Sports-related injuries, particularly in contact sports, increase the risk.
  • Workplace accidents involving heavy manual labor may also contribute.

Traumatic causes often result in acute symptoms and may require urgent medical assessment.

  1. Repetitive Strain :- Repetitive movements and strain on the spine contribute to gradual disc damage
  • Jobs requiring frequent bending, lifting, or twisting put continuous pressure on discs.
  • Poor posture while sitting or standing exacerbates spinal stress.
  • Long-term repetitive strain can weaken the disc structure.
  • Over time, repetitive micro-trauma may lead to bulging or herniation.

Occupational and lifestyle factors play a significant role in disc health.

  1. Poor Posture and Ergonomics :- Incorrect posture and prolonged poor ergonomics can increase disc herniation risk
  • Slouching while sitting puts excessive pressure on the lumbar discs.
  • Sleeping on an unsupportive mattress may strain cervical or lumbar regions.
  • Carrying heavy bags on one shoulder can cause spinal imbalance.
  • Continuous poor posture leads to uneven distribution of forces on discs.

Correct ergonomics and posture are crucial for spinal health and herniation prevention.

  1. Obesity and Excess Weight :- Being overweight or obese significantly increases stress on the spine
  • Additional weight compresses lumbar discs, increasing the likelihood of herniation.
  • Extra stress accelerates degenerative changes in the spinal structures.
  • Obesity may also contribute to poor posture and limited mobility.
  • Weight management reduces strain and lowers the risk of spinal injuries.

Maintaining a healthy body weight is a preventive measure against disc herniation.

  1. Genetic Predisposition :- Genetics can influence the risk of disc herniation
  • Some individuals inherit weaker disc structures or predisposition to early degeneration.
  • Family history of spinal disorders increases susceptibility to herniation.
  • Genetic factors may affect disc hydration, elasticity, and repair ability.
  • Awareness of family history can guide preventive strategies and early evaluation.

Genetic predisposition does not guarantee herniation but increases the likelihood over time.

  1. Smoking and Lifestyle Habits :- Lifestyle choices like smoking also contribute to disc health deterioration
  • Nicotine reduces blood flow to spinal discs, impairing nutrient delivery.
  • Smoking accelerates disc degeneration, weakening the annulus fibrosus.
  • Sedentary lifestyle reduces spinal support from muscles, increasing injury risk.
  • Alcohol abuse may indirectly affect bone and disc health over time.

Healthy habits support spinal integrity and reduce the risk of herniation.

  1. Chronic Stress and Muscle Weakness :- Muscle weakness and stress affect spinal stability
  • Weak core and back muscles fail to support the spine effectively.
  • Imbalance in muscular support increases pressure on intervertebral discs.
  • Chronic stress may lead to poor posture, aggravating disc strain.
  • Strengthening exercises can prevent or minimize the risk of disc herniation.

Strong musculature and proper posture are protective factors for spinal discs.

  1. Degenerative Disc Disease :- Degenerative disc disease is closely linked to herniation
  • The disc loses water and elasticity over time, making it fragile.
  • Minor movements or stresses can lead to tears or protrusions.
  • Osteoarthritis in spinal joints may contribute to abnormal forces on discs.
  • Degenerative changes may cause repeated episodes of pain and inflammation.

Early detection of degeneration allows for preventive care and lifestyle modifications.

Conclusion

Disc herniation arises from a combination of aging, trauma, repetitive strain, poor posture, obesity, genetics, smoking, and degenerative changes. Understanding the causes helps in prevention, early diagnosis, and proper treatment planning. Maintaining spinal health through exercise, weight management, ergonomics, and timely medical evaluation reduces the risk of herniation, improves recovery outcomes, and enhances overall quality of life. Early intervention is key to preventing long-term complications.
